Multi-Year Guaranteed Annuity

A Multi-Year Guaranteed Annuity (MYGA) is a type of fixed annuity that provides a guaranteed interest rate for a specified period, typically ranging from 3 to 10 years.

 

MYGAs function similarly to certificates of deposit (CDs) but are issued by insurance companies rather than banks. When you purchase a MYGA, you agree to leave your funds in the annuity for the duration of the term in exchange for a fixed interest rate that is guaranteed not to change during that period. This makes MYGAs a low-risk investment option, ideal for conservative investors seeking stable, predictable returns.

 

One of the key advantages of MYGAs is tax-deferred growth, meaning you do not pay taxes on the interest earned until you withdraw the funds. This allows your investment to grow more efficiently over time, as the compounding effect is not reduced by annual taxes.

Upon maturity of the MYGA, you have several options for managing your funds. You can choose to annuitize the contract, which means converting the lump sum into a stream of periodic payments, often for the remainder of your life. 

 Alternatively, you can make a tax-free 1035 exchange into a new annuity, which allows you to transfer the funds without incurring any immediate tax liability. This strategy can extend the tax-deferred benefits of your investment, as the funds continue to grow without being subject to taxes until withdrawal.

 

Additionally, you may have the option to withdraw the funds as a lump sum or renew the MYGA for another term, depending on the terms of your contract. These flexible options make MYGAs a versatile tool for long-term financial planning, particularly for those looking to maximize tax-deferred growth and secure a stable income stream in retirement.

A 1035 exchange into another annuity with a Long-Term Care (LTC) rider can be a strategic move for investors looking to combine the benefits of tax-deferred growth with protection against future long-term care expenses.

 

A 1035 exchange allows you to transfer funds from one annuity to another without triggering immediate tax consequences, preserving the tax-deferred status of your investment. By choosing an annuity with an LTC rider, you gain the added benefit of accessing your annuity's value to cover qualified long-term care costs, such as nursing home care, in-home care, or assisted living facilities.

 

The LTC rider typically provides a multiplier or enhanced benefit, allowing you to access more than the annuity's account value to pay for care, depending on the terms of the contract.

One of the most significant advantages of this strategy is the potential for tax-free access to funds when used for long-term care. If the investor goes on an LTC claim and the entire amount of the annuity is spent on qualified long-term care expenses, there are no tax consequences for the investor.

 

This is because the IRS allows withdrawals for qualified long-term care costs to be treated as tax-free, provided the annuity includes an LTC rider and the expenses meet the necessary criteria. This feature not only provides financial security for future care needs but also ensures that the investor can utilize the full value of the annuity without the burden of taxes, making it a powerful tool for both retirement planning and long-term care protection.
